Overview
Angie, LA has 7 registered antenna structures on the FCC register — the 160th largest count among the 423 places in Louisiana that have any.
Density works out to 4.57 registered structures per square mile of land area.
The tallest structure on the register here is 111 m (365 ft) above ground level.
Lattice towers (2) and guyed masts (3) between them make up much of the register here — both are older, taller designs than the monopoles that dominate newer urban sites.
The oldest structure on file here was registered in 1987, the newest in 2024 — 37 years of build-out visible in one register.

About this data
Figures are drawn from the FCC's public antenna structure register (2026-08-23). It covers structures that need registering — broadly those over 200 feet or close to an airport — and not the many shorter installations that carry mobile traffic.
The FCC Antenna Structure Registration database covers structures that require registration — generally those over 200 feet or near airports. Many small cells, rooftop antennas and short towers are not registered and will not appear here.
"Owner" is the entity that registered the structure, usually a tower company such as American Tower or Crown Castle. It does not indicate which carriers operate equipment on the structure.
